Logo for Encora Inc.

C#/.NET Developer

Roles & Responsibilities

  • .NET Core/.NET Framework development with C#
  • Multi-threading and Task-based asynchronous programming
  • Distributed systems communication (REST, event-driven) and familiarity with protocols (IP, HTTP/S, AMQP, MQTT; ZeroMQ)
  • Automated testing and performance profiling/debugging of .NET applications

Requirements:

  • Develop and maintain .NET applications (C#) ensuring scalability and reliability
  • Design and implement distributed services and microservices with REST APIs and event-driven messaging
  • Create and execute automated tests; profile, debug and optimize .NET applications
  • Collaborate in an Agile environment (Scrum/CI-CD) and contribute to continuous improvement

Job description

Important Information 

Location: Brazil
Job Mode: Full-time 
Work Mode: Work from home

 

 

Essential Skills 

• .NET Standard (Core / Full);
• Multi threading and Task-Based Asynchronous Programming; 
• Distributed application communication (Rest api, event driven architecture, etc); 
• Packet analyzing (e.g. WireShark,TcpDump, WinDump);
• Experience with usage of common protocols (e.g. IP, HTTP/S, ZeroMQ, AMQP, MQTT, etc);
• Experience with common data formats (JSON, XML, Protocol buffers, Msgpack, etc);
• Automated tests;
• Knowledgement about profiling and debugging .net applications.

 

Highly Desirable Skills 

• Experience with Message queues;
• Microservice understanding; 
• Test driven development; 
• Communication over wireless networks (Wifi, LTE, etc); 
• Understanding of application communication security; 
• Linux (Basic terminal user);
• SQL;
• Scrum;
• TFS;
• CI/CD.

 

 

About Encora

Encora is the preferred digital engineering and modernization partner of some of the world’s leading enterprises and digital native companies. With over 9,000 experts in 47+ offices and innovation labs worldwide, Encora’s technology practices include Product Engineering & Development, Cloud Services, Quality Engineering, DevSecOps, Data & Analytics, Digital Experience, Cybersecurity, and AI & LLM Engineering.

At Encora, we hire professionals based solely on their skills and qualifications, and do not discriminate based on age, disability, religion, gender, sexual orientation, socioeconomic status, or nationality.

 

Game Developer Related jobs

Other jobs at Encora Inc.

We help you get seen. Not ignored.

We help you get seen faster — by the right people.

🚀

Auto-Apply

We apply for you — automatically and instantly.

Save time, skip forms, and stay on top of every opportunity. Because you can't get seen if you're not in the race.

AI Match Feedback

Know your real match before you apply.

Get a detailed AI assessment of your profile against each job posting. Because getting seen starts with passing the filters.

Upgrade to Premium. Apply smarter and get noticed.

Upgrade to Premium

Join thousands of professionals who got noticed and hired faster.